The Director of Customer Success Engineering leads a function, comprised of engineers and data scientists, that principally involves four responsibilities to maximize customer value:
- Platform deployments and customizations at clients.
- Support for on-going operation of the platform at clients.
- Solutioning for pre-sales.
- Influence product roadmaps by relaying feedback from experiences deploying platforms at clients.
